    We decided to stay here because of few reasons. 1. Location. Quiet and not far from jatiluwih. 2. We can order lunch and dinner. We liked to order balinese vegetarian local food, such as pakis (fern), nangka (jackfruit), anything that eat by locals or grow in this area 3. The price is reasonable with the room. Clean, and we can ask help to deliver our clothes to laundry. 4. The internet connection is good in one place, u just need to ask where. Its strong for online meeting with "teams". 5. If you like to get out from crowdness, this is one of the place u can come for a rest. 6. About insects, just bring mosquito repellent where ever u go in indonesia. I choose this place bcause the main building all is made by concrete instead of wood so very less insects. 7. For family, they have 3 rooms. And all are clean.

    Extremely clean little cute hostel.The family has 3 rooms in the middle of the rice field. With hot shower and fan and wifi but we didn't use the fan because it's chill at night, we even enjoyed the night watching fireflies during our stay here (the more the air drop the more fireflies how awesome is that). The wifi signal is really bad you need to bring your Telkomsel just for WhatsApp or facebook but my bf said this is good because not only we are detoxing the pollution inside our body we can also do phone detox. Oh, do ask the lady to bring you grilled/fried chicked for lunch and dinner it is amazing chicken!!! And the sambal muaaaaach, lezat.
